#dfc772 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dfc772 is composed of 87.5% red, 78%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.8% magenta, 48.9%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 46.8 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 66.1%. #dfc772 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#bf8f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#dfc772

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#fcfaf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dfc772

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aa9a7 is the less saturated color, while #fad657 is the most saturated one.
